Solution Overview
Problem
Users of virtual PBX systems face difficulties in porting existing line numbers without the assistance of a live customer service representative, as the process typically requires manual intervention and paperwork.
Innovation Solution
A virtual PBX server system that allows users to initiate and manage the line number porting process independently through a mobile device, including identifying service providers, generating and authenticating migration documents, and transmitting them electronically for faxing, thereby eliminating the need for live operator involvement.

Methods, systems, apparatus including computer program products having instructions for porting numbers are provided. In one example system and method, a vPBX system can receive a request from a user to port an existing phone number to the vPBX system. The vPBX server can identify a porting authentication template, based on the requirements of an existing service provider. The vPBX server generate a fax document on the retrieved template. The vPBX server can populate the generated fax document with user information. The vPBX server can receive a user's hand signature from a touch-screen interface of a mobile device. The vPBX server can authenticate the fax document with the received signature, and transmit the authenticated fax document to the existing service provider. The vPBX server can provide the user with a temporary line number with forwarding functions until porting is completed.
